Bypass Agricultural Inspections

Florida is currently the only state that allows certain carriers to bypass agriculture inspection stations. Trucks that are not hauling agriculture, aquaculture or horticulture cargo can qualify by submitting an application to PrePass.

PrePass works closely with FDACS authorities to approve or deny each case. On average, the approval process takes two to four weeks.

How PrePass Ag Works

As with PrePass and PrePass Plus service, qualifying trucks use the windshield-mounted transponder to transmit and receive messages while approaching an inspection station. A green light and audible signal will alert the driver that the vehicle has qualified to bypass the ag facility and need not pull in. A red light and signal indicates the need to pull into the station for inspection.
